I did see something about a shopping spree this year, but I don't think there was last year (my first year). I think the shopping spree might be for those who collected the recruiting postcards.

And the booth for tickets for products....never heard of that one! :confused:
 
The shopping spree is new and as far as I know, anyone who is not an upper-level director is entered into the draw.

You get 30 seconds to run through the warehouse getting as much stuff as you can - then they ship it all home for you.
